Defining Roles: The Different Jobs of a listing agent and a buyers agent
Inside the real estate sector, experts often focus in representing either sellers or buyers. Recognizing the difference between a listing agent and a buyers agent is important for a seamless transaction. Both kinds of real estate agent undertake a specific and essential part in the process. Let's look at a few key distinctions:
- A listing agent primarily supports the vendor, focused on advertise the property successfully and achieve the best possible price and terms.
- On the other hand, a buyers agent exclusively assists the buyer, supporting them to locate a appropriate property and discuss its purchase.}
- The listing agent manages tasks such as pricing strategy, creating marketing materials, arranging showings, and discussing terms on behalf of the seller.
- A buyers agent delivers clients with details about properties on the market, organizes showings, helps with bidding tactics, and supports with inspections.
- Both the listing agent and the buyers agent are typically compensated through a percentage of the sale price that is paid from the seller's proceeds at closing, though specific arrangements can vary.
In the end, both types of realtor endeavor to facilitate a positive real estate outcome for their particular clients. Choosing the right type of real estate agent hinges on whether you are listing or acquiring property.

Selecting Your Partner: Important Factors for Hiring a real estate agent
Selecting the perfect real estate agent is a critical move in your property journey. This individual will be your partner, so it's essential to find someone who grasps your needs and with whom you feel comfortable. Consider their experience, particularly with properties similar to yours in your area. A proficient realtor should possess comprehensive understanding of local price trends and strong bargaining skills. Feel free to ask for references from previous buyers and sellers to assess their level of service. Moreover, ensure they are properly licensed and are members of reputable real estate associations, which often indicates adherence to a strict code of ethics, whether they are a listing agent or a buyers agent. Ultimately, a great real estate agent will communicate effectively, be initiative-taking, and strive diligently to deliver the desired results.
